Breaking Down the Features of Hogue S&W N Rd. Handgun Grip Rose Laminate No Finger Groove Stripe Cap Checkered 25531
Specifications
The Hogue S&W N Rd. Handgun Grip Rose Laminate No Finger Groove Stripe Cap Checkered 25531 is meticulously crafted for Smith & Wesson N-Frame revolvers. It features a rosewood laminate construction, a material prized for its beauty and inherent strength. The grip is designed without finger grooves, offering a clean, adaptable surface that accommodates a wide range of hand sizes and shooting techniques.
This design choice is crucial because it allows the shooter to find their optimal grip point without being constrained by pre-molded finger rests. The checkered texture is precisely cut, providing excellent tactile feedback and preventing slippage under recoil. The stripe cap provides a clean, finished look at the bottom of the grip.

Durability & Maintenance
Built from stabilized hardwood laminate, this grip is engineered for longevity and resistance to environmental factors. The material is inherently stable, meaning it won’t swell or shrink significantly with changes in humidity, a common issue with traditional wood grips. This ensures a consistent fit and performance over time.
Maintenance is refreshingly simple; a quick wipe-down with a soft, damp cloth is usually sufficient to remove dirt and gunpowder residue. For deeper cleaning, a mild soap solution can be used, followed by a thorough drying. There are no specific failure points to report; the construction appears robust and capable of withstanding regular use in demanding conditions.
